In the realm of indoor air quality management, two devices often dominate discussions: air purifiers и air conditioners (ACs). While both aim to enhance comfort, their functionalities, technical capabilities, and long-term impacts differ significantly. This article dissects their roles, performance metrics, and real-world applications to help users make data-driven choices.
1. Core Functions: Filtration vs. Climate Control
Air Purifiers are designed to remove pollutants such as PM2.5, allergens, and volatile organic compounds (VOCs) through HEPA filters, activated carbon, or advanced technologies like UV sterilization. Their primary goal is to reduce health risks linked to poor air quality, such as asthma, allergies, and respiratory infections. Например, the IQAir HealthPro 250 is renowned for its ability to achieve near-zero PM2.5 levels at the outlet, as evidenced by real-world tests in Beijing’s heavily polluted environment.
Air Conditioners, от друга страна, focus on temperature and humidity regulation. They cool indoor spaces by cycling refrigerants and dehumidifying air, but they do not filter pollutants unless equipped with specialized add-ons (e.g., ionizers or HEPA modules). A 2022 study from India highlights that standard ACs lack the filtration efficiency of dedicated air purifiers, making them inadequate for tackling rising indoor pollution levels, especially during winter inversion events.
2. Performance Metrics: CADR vs. Cooling Capacity
The Clean Air Delivery Rate (CADR) measures an air purifier’s effectiveness in removing pollutants. High-end models like the 352 X88C boast CADR values exceeding 400 m³/h, ensuring rapid purification in large rooms. За разлика от тях, ACs are evaluated based on BTU/h (British Thermal Units per hour), which quantifies cooling power but not air quality improvement.
Например, a Blueair 211+ with a CADR of 350 m³/h can purify a 50 m² space in under 15 минути, while a standard 1.5-ton AC might require hours to lower humidity without affecting pollutant levels. This disparity underscores the importance of matching device capabilities to specific needs.
3. Energy Efficiency & Long-Term Costs
ACs consume significantly more energy due to their compressors and refrigeration cycles. A 1.5-ton AC running 8 hours daily can add $50–$80 to monthly electricity bills. Air purifiers, обаче, typically draw 30–100 watts, costing $5–$15 monthly—a fraction of AC expenses.
Maintenance costs also diverge. HEPA filters in purifiers require replacement every 6–12 months ($50–$100 per filter), while ACs demand annual servicing ($50–$150) to prevent mold and bacteria buildup. С течение на времето, air purifiers prove more cost-effective for air quality management.
4. Real-World Applications: When to Choose Which
- Air Purifiers excel in scenarios like:
- Homes with pets, smokers, or allergy sufferers.
- Areas prone to wildfires or dust storms.
- Newly renovated spaces with high VOC emissions.
- ACs are ideal for:
- Горещо, humid climates where cooling is a priority.
- Spaces requiring consistent temperature control (e.g., server rooms).
For optimal results, combining both devices is recommended. Например, running an air purifier alongside an AC in summer ensures cool, clean air without compromising efficiency.

Често задавани въпроси
- Can an AC replace an air purifier?
Не. ACs lack advanced filtration systems and cannot remove PM2.5, allergens, or VOCs effectively.
- Do air purifiers work with windows open?
Efficiency drops significantly. Close windows to maintain airtight circulation for optimal results.
- How often should I replace filters?
HEPA filters: every 6–12 months. Pre-filters: monthly (washable types) or quarterly (disposable).
By understanding these distinctions, users can tailor their indoor environment solutions to meet both immediate comfort and long-term health goals.
